Bank securely with the Chase Mobile® app: send and receive money with Zelle®, deposit checks, monitor credit score, budget and track income & spend. Use J.P. Morgan Wealth Management to plan, invest, & set and track long-terms goals with Wealth Plan.

Manage your accounts
• Review account activity: checking, savings, credit card, home, auto & business
• Deposit checks

Payments: Convenient ways to pay
• Send & receive money with Zelle®
• Schedule and manage payments for your Chase credit card & other bills
• Transfer money between accounts

Chase Credit Journey®: Get free credit score
• Take control of your credit, know where you stand, & set score goals
• Receive free identity monitoring to help keep your information safe

Budget & Save
• See daily insights at a glance
• Set up your budget & track debit/credit transactions

Security: Keep your money safe & secure
• We may notify you of unusual debit or credit card purchases
• Lock & unlock your card in the app

Plan for your future and manage your investments
• Commission $0 trades for equities, ETFs & options
• Use J.P. Morgan Wealth Plan for goal setting and tracking
• Schedule meetings with an advisor

Rewards, offers & deals
• Track & redeem rewards
• Earn statement credit by using Chase Offers with eligible credit/debit cards

Connect with Chase
• Schedule meetings with bankers
• Find Chase branches & ATMs
• Chat with representatives 24/7

New Update INTRODUCES Bugs

I really don’t understand when developers roll out a revision that is not thoroughly tested and destroys original functionality (which clearly was intended to remain).

I have had an auto loan for a couple of years which I have consistently paid additional principal each month. Suddenly, although the fields still appear, this no longer functions. (How coincidental is it that this increases profit for Chase? ) After clicking to include the normal payment I would simply enter an amount into the “Additional Principal” and enter the desired amount. One transaction would easily accomplish this task. Now, when you attempt this the app no longer allows this task to be accomplished. I have literally over 25 times. I even attempted closing and restarting the app, trying to fill the fields in a different order and any other idea that came to mind. All were unsuccessful. Once I click on the regular payment and then try to fill in the additional principal it takes me to “Other Amount”. It will not let me move forward with anything in the additional principal field. Now that I have paid my monthly payment as a solo act it does not appear that it will allow me to make any additional solo payment.

If it ain’t broke, DON’T BREAK IT!!!!!
